How do I use ASHR.work as a manager?

As a manager, ASHR.work helps you approve leave, run appraisals, give feedback, and see your team at a glance. Here is the quick-start.

Quick answer

Managers approve leave, run quarterly appraisals for direct reports, give and receive feedback, and use the team dashboard to see pending work. Everything you need is under Manager in the sidebar.

Your day-to-day workflows

  1. Review the team dashboard

    Open Manager → Home to see pending leave approvals, review cycles, and the team tree.
  2. Approve leave

    Time Off → Team Leaves shows everything awaiting you. One click approves; use the reason box for rejections. Read how to approve leave for edge cases.
  3. Run appraisals

    At the start of each cycle, Reviews shows pending appraisals for your reports. Use the 5-point scale across Job Knowledge, Productivity, Communication, Initiative, and Customer Execution.
  4. Give feedback

    Manager → Feedback records continuous feedback. Aim for one observation per report per month — it compounds into better reviews.

What to do in the first week

  • Walk through each direct report in the team tree and verify reporting lines look right.
  • Set expectations with the team on when you approve leave (e.g., within 24 hours).
  • Review the appraisal criteria with your reports so nothing is a surprise at review time.

Frequently asked questions

How do I see my team?
Manager → Team shows every direct report. Manager → Home shows the collapsible team tree including sub-team hierarchies.
What happens when I escalate a leave request?
Escalation triggers an email to the next level up and an admin audit-log entry. The original request stays editable until someone takes a final action.
Can I delegate appraisals?
Not in V1. Manager appraisals are owned by the direct manager. Peer feedback is the delegation mechanism for broader input.
